There is no direct connection from Palma to Fornells. However, you can take the train to Sa Pobla Estació, drive to Port d'Alcúdia, take the car ferry to Port of Ciutadella, then drive to Fornells. Alternatively, you can take a car ferry from Port de Palma de Mallorca to Fornells via Port of Maó and Estació d'autobusos de Maó in around 7h 57m.
